What Intelligent Document Processing Really Means in 2026

In 2026, intelligent document processing platforms go beyond traditional OCR and machine learning. They are AI-first systems designed to understand, validate, and reason over documents much like a human expert would, but at enterprise scale. Modern AI document processing for enterprises includes:

  • Advanced computer vision to read complex layouts
  • Natural Language Processing to understand context and intent
  • Machine learning models trained on industry-specific documents
  • Large Language Models to interpret clauses, semantics, and relationships
  • Human-in-the-loop workflows for confidence-based validation

Together, these capabilities power AI-driven document automation that goes far beyond extraction thus enabling decision-grade data automation. This is why Intelligent document automation Services are now treated as strategic enterprise infrastructure.

1. Finance and Accounts Payable

Enterprises use AI-driven document automation to:

  • Classify invoices automatically
  • Extract line-item details accurately
  • Match invoices with purchase orders
  • Detect anomalies and fraud indicators

Result: Faster processing cycles, improved cash flow visibility, and reduced operational costs.

2: Confidence-Based Automation

Modern enterprise intelligent document processing systems no longer rely on blind automation. Instead, every extracted data point is assigned a confidence score:

  • High confidence: processed automatically without human intervention
  • Low confidence: routed to human reviewers for validation

Why it matters: This hybrid model ensures accuracy at scale, reduces operational risk, and enables enterprises to automate high-volume document workflows without sacrificing compliance or control.
